Outlook 2007 needs shorter timeout on boot or skip check for LDAP
Unfortunately, our mail provider is not an exchagne server (yet). Our LDAP
provider typically does maintenance on weekends for extended periods. Outlook 2007 beta 2 exhibits what appears to be a hang on load and definitely too long of a time-out by default. I'd suggest backing that timeout down to like 10 seconds or less and then letting experienced users increase the LDAP connection time-out on his/her own if needed. ---------------- This post is a suggestion for Microsoft, and Microsoft responds to the suggestions with the most votes.
